jayson home spring 2010


it’s funny how one of the first design concepts i ever wrote about- creating porcelain versions of throw-away containers- is still one of my favorite things to see. i really love playing with different variations on the idea of more “permanent” versions of disposable goods, so i was really happy to see these cute bone china farmers market baskets ($20-$38) as part of the jayson home spring 2010 catalog. they would be perfect for spring fruit and veggies, or for use as a little entryway catch-all for keys, etc. the jayson home spring catalog also had some beautiful vintage items up for grabs, like these vintage wicker demijohns ($98) and wire shop baskets (98). if i had an extra $800 to spare- and a fireplace in my home- i would definitely be dropping this antique fire screen in my basket. the new collection is full of fun, more affordable accessories and fancier vintage and antique furniture, so click here to check out and shop the new pieces online. thanks, abbe!
